Steps to Achieve a Minimalist Office
1. Declutter Regularly
Start by removing items you no longer need. Keep only essential tools, documents, and supplies on your desk. Regular decluttering sessions prevent accumulation of unnecessary items and keep your workspace streamlined.
2. Use Storage Solutions
Invest in simple storage options like drawers, shelves, and organizers. Clear containers help you see what’s inside, reducing the time spent searching for items. Keep your storage tidy and labeled for easy access.
3. Limit Personal Items
While personal touches can make your space inviting, avoid overcrowding your desk with decorations. Select a few meaningful items that inspire you without creating visual clutter.
Additional Tips for a Minimalist Office
- Maintain a clean desk at the end of each day.
- Use cable organizers to manage cords and chargers.
- Opt for multi-purpose furniture to save space.
- Keep digital files organized to reduce paper clutter.
